The Red Hot Chili Peppers, The Killers, Yeah Yeah Yeahs, Vampire Weekend and Band of Horses are some of the big names confirmed to play the 2013 Big Day Out.
In what will be the Big Day Out’s 21st anniversary, the festival giant is making a clean start with a bill comprised largely of fresh faces and acts who’ve never graced the BDO stage before. Thirty acts have never before played the Big Day Out, a list that includes Animal Collective, B.o.B., Sleigh Bells and Foals. And there’s six acts – Alabama Shakes among them – who have never before made the trip Down Under.
Most artists in the top half of the bill have new albums on the slate, which means Australian audiences should get an early taste of a lot of new music. “It’s a transition year,” explains BDO founder Ken West in an exclusive interview with TMN. “It had goals to kick, which was primarily that we needed to deliver a clean, new generation statement about what the Big Day Out is without the emotional baggage of the relationships of the past.”
